Does anyone try a 8 GB microSD on Kaiser? Is it really working? What ROM do you use for this?

I'm using a 6GB microsd card but I've seen plenty of users with an 8GB microsd card on this forum.
It doesn't really matter what ROM you're using, the Kaiser supports microsd HC (high capacity) cards, which allows the usage of cards beyond 2GB (-> 4, 6, 8 and the newest 16 GB).

Te 32GB uSD weren't available when the manual of the X2 was printed, and its spec finalized.
So, as always happen, the manufacturer can't guarantee for a card that simply doesn't exist.
That said the sdhc specifications aren't jokes, so they must fulfilled by both the phone and the card producers.
So if the 32GB cards aren't workink on X2 it's just becouse a bug and not because the manual says 16GB.
